# Pagination config — Lanternfish Public API
#
# Welcome aboard. All list endpoints are cursor-paginated; offset params
# were removed in v3. PAGE_SIZE_DEFAULT=25 and PAGE_SIZE_MAX=100 are hard
# caps enforced at the gateway, not per-route. Cursors are opaque — never
# parse them client-side or in tests. Raising PAGE_SIZE_MAX needs a perf
# review first. Cursors are signed before leaving the service, and the
# signing secret is set on the line directly below.

vault entry, yagef-bahop: COURIER_KEY29=5cc62eb51255862256337c33c5be9

**Q: What does Squatwatch actually do?**

Glad you asked! Squatwatch is our internal scanner that checks every package pulled into a Bramblewood build against a list of known typo-squats — think `requets` instead of the real thing. It runs in CI and blocks merges if something sketchy shows up. False positives happen maybe once a month; ping the tooling channel and someone will allowlist it. If you ever need to unseal the allowlist vault yourself, enter the recovery passphrase below.

recovery phrase for yajof-bagap: oliwyn-ulaael

Every request entering the Quillport platform gets a trace ID at the edge gateway, propagated via the x-qp-trace header. Each microservice must forward this header on outbound calls; the shared middleware in qp-common handles it automatically, so avoid hand-rolled HTTP clients. Traces land in Spanloom, our internal aggregation service, where you can follow a request across hops and spot latency outliers. To query Spanloom from your local environment or from scripts, authenticate with the service key provided below.

gateway credential: qvz23-XSZTNBjrucz4Q49XMT1TuVw